Commitment to Student Health
At Dean Close School, the student community recognizes the Health Centre as a cornerstone of their wellbeing. Staffed with dedicated professionals—including a full-time Nurse Manager, Physiotherapist, part-time School Nurses, and Health Care Assistants—students have access to comprehensive health care. Those who reside on campus take comfort in knowing there’s 24/7 health support during term time.
Accessible Medical Support
The Health Centre’s strategic placement within the Senior school and its extensions in the Preparatory and Pre-Prep schools substantiates its accessibility. Each Day and Boarding House benefits from a designated nurse, who ensures a consistent and thorough approach to students’ health and wellness. Moreover, they proficiently handle frequent conditions such as allergies, asthma, and skin issues, alongside safely managing medication and tackling concussion risks.
General Practice Services
Routine healthcare procedures are well within reach for students. Through the Health Centre or in partnership with Overton Park Surgery, they’re provided general practitioner services, from bloodwork to immunizations. Prescription processes are simplified for boarders, with medications delivered straight to the Health Centre, ensuring both convenience and continuity of care.
